Wheelchair Fishing?

Greetings everyone. I'm thinking of trying my hand at doing some salmon fishing in the harbors.

Does anyone here know what spots are wheelchair accessible? Also, I haven't fished in a long time (since before I was paralyzed), so any tips/tricks or suggestions would be much appreciated.

Montrose harbor is pretty great actually! Ramps both on the street and on the lake side! Took my brother in law that’s in a chair last year and he had 0 problems!

*Not Salmon at the Harbor

The cook county forest preserve nature centers provide new all terrain wheelchairs to use in the area.

River Trails nature center might work for the Des Plaines river or Beck lake fishing areas.

Check all the locations for info

I think Belmont harbor should be fine, there are handicap spots right at the end and continuous sidewalk without stairs down around to the lowest level of the cement shoreline. I prefer Belmont over montrose, at least for smallmouth and drum.

If you want to fish the river, you could probably fish from the kayak launch in river park. Also the lathrop homes kayak launch and the river walk.
